Typical Day in the Life

A typical day as an Audit Senior Associate in Boise, ID, might include the following :

  • Initiate kickoff meeting with main client and determine timelines, goals and expectations of an engagement.
  • Lead the engagement meeting with audit team members and share your knowledge from the client call. This is where you will set timelines, assign roles and determine goals for the audit.
  • Set some time aside in your busy day to research business trends related to clients and apply this knowledge to clients' solutions while professionally representing the Firm.

You will work with a variety of industries, like government, non-profits, and closely held businesses.

  • Conduct fraud interviews on an as-needed basis with CEO, accountants, and other employees.
  • Provide financial analysis upon completion of fieldwork in an effort to improve client internal controls and accounting procedures.
  • Coach staff, train on areas of audit, and collaborate on how to best handle aspects of the engagement.
  • Network, build relationships, and attract new clients or business to the Firm.
  • Attend training seminars, professional development and networking events.
